WebSigns of cervical radiculopathy include: Postural asymmetry — the head may be held to one side or flexed, as this decompresses the nerve root. If the asymmetry is long-standing, muscle wasting may be present. Neck movements — these may be restricted, or sharp pain may radiate into the arms (especially on extension or on bending or turning ...
